The Stairway of the Sun, also called Sonnentreppe in German, is a flowering plant in West Africa found deep underground in the Sun Garden. It is of the plant family Asteraceae, which includes such flowers as the Chrysanthemum. This plant naturally produced the Progenitor virus, but only in certain conditions in which the plants thrived: a cave. The Ndipaya tribe worshipped the flowers as a purpose of choosing who is worthy of being their leader. Whoever survived after eating from the flowers, would inherit great strength -or so the legends say.
